To: Executive Team
Subject: Possible acquisition — Kelbrant Systems

Finance: preliminary diligence on Kelbrant Systems is done. Valuation range holds at the lower band. Their Marrow Lake facility carries deferred maintenance costs we must model. No antitrust flags. Decision window closes end of month. Full data room access granted to Priya and Tomas. Key planning assumptions follow below.

board note of kadug-tawig: Only 5 of the 100 pilot accounts renewed Oliath, so a churn review is set for April 15.

For the heads of department: the group policy with Averlane Mutual renews on 1 November. Premiums are up 9% owing to last year's warehouse claim at the Dunhollow site. I've obtained two alternative quotes; both exclude flood cover, which we need. Broker meetings are booked for mid-October, and the claims history file is in the shared drive. Please hold renewal decisions until Selda reviews the terms against the note that follows.

board note of fajef-kadug: Project Oliath slips by six weeks because of the tooling delay.

Subject: Memtrace cut-over complete

Team,

Cut-over to Memtrace v2 for GPU memory profiling finished last night. Old v1 agents are disabled; any tickets referencing v1 dashboards should be closed as resolved-by-migration. Sampling overhead is now under 2% and allocation traces include kernel names. Known gap: profiles older than 30 days were not migrated. Point customers at the v2 docs for setup questions. For reference when troubleshooting, the agent now runs with the following configuration.

settings of bagaf-bawip:
[aldax]
port = 5000
region = south-4
host = aldax.brasklabs.corp
team = brivan
timeout_ms = 2000
retries = 2

Finance Review Summary — Tessaro Goods. The pilot with the Marrowfield retail chain ran across eleven stores for ten weeks. Sell-through on the Juniper line averaged 68%, above the 55% threshold for rollout. Margin after promotional funding came in at 31%. Returns and shrinkage were within tolerance. Sales leads should prepare capacity estimates for a regional expansion scenario. The confidential note below summarises the proposed next phase.

internal memo for tagef-hadup: Gross margin on Ulaath came in at 15 percent against a plan of 5 percent. Only 7 of the 120 pilot accounts renewed Ulaath, so a churn review is set for October 15.